| Commit message (Collapse) | Author | Files | Lines |
|
This patch is a part of the BSP source reorganization.
Update #3285.
|
|
The LEON3_MP_IRQ define is used to pick the IRQ to be used by the
shared memory driver and for inter-processor interrupts. On some LEON3
systems, for example the GR712RC, the default value of 14 is not suitable.
To make this value configurable from the application, it is replaced with
a weakly linked variable that can be overridden from the application.
|
|
|
|
|
|
|
|
|
|
* Makefile.am: Merge SHM support from 4.6 branch.
* shmsupp/README, shmsupp/addrconv.c, shmsupp/getcfg.c, shmsupp/lock.c,
shmsupp/mpisr.c: New files.
|
|
* clock/ckinit.c, console/console.c, include/bsp.h, shmsupp/addrconv.c,
shmsupp/getcfg.c, shmsupp/lock.c, shmsupp/mpisr.c,
startup/bspclean.c, startup/bspstart.c, startup/linkcmds,
startup/main.c, startup/setvec.c, timer/timer.c, timer/timerisr.c:
URL for license changed.
|
|
Renamed file shmsupp/intr.c in some BSPs to shmsupp/cause_intr.c to
avoid conflict with rtems/src/intr.c (Classic API Interrupt Manager).
|
|
|
|
|
|
|
|
of switching to the modified GNU GPL.
|